Thursday, November 27, 2014 - RP's review of this in 2/2000 reminds me of CH's 2003-4 offerings, which are just ridiculous right now. So I can imagine this wine being quite good 2-4 years ago. Unfortunately, this 1997 is falling apart and you can both see and taste it during the two days of drinking.

Yesterday was a little more vibrant, showing a little more fruits as RP described, but today, it has devolved to Spanish cedar - what people call cigar box - leftover tannins, and peppercorn. There's not much left in this old wine, but there's a memory here, a ghost of greatness past, and that's nice in itself.
